Balenciaga is a luxury fashion brand founded in 1917 by Spanish designer Cristóbal Balenciaga. The brand is known for its innovative and avant-garde designs that push the boundaries of fashion. Balenciaga offers a range of products including clothing, handbags, shoes, and accessories.
